William Brock married Temperance Ann Gay, daughter of Allen Gay. They raised 8 children near Palmetto, Georgia. I have a copy of a letter William wrote about 3 months before he died. The letter was to his son, James Daniel Brock, who died at the Battle of Cold Harbor.

Known children of William and Temperance Brock: Fairby Caroline, Sarah, Allen Gay, John Ross, William Thomas, Charlotte Emaline, James Daniel, and Washington Marion

James Daniel died at the battle of Cold Harbor and was buried by men in his unit. John Ross and Washington Marion went to Arkansas. Charlotte Emeline died in Mississippi and some of her family went to Arkansas.

William was my GGGgrandfather. He fought in the Indian Wars.
Temperance is in the 1870 Coweta County Mortality Schedule. It said she died at home.
